Description

Probably early 18th century, recently restored. Single
storey row of cottages, united into 2 irregular
cottages. White painted harling; cills renewed; doorways
of differing heights.
SW (ROADSIDE) ELEVATION: 9 irregular bays; mutual gable
approximately at centre; 2 doorways to left of centre,
flanked by large, later windows; doorway to right of
centre, flanked by windows, and with further doorway
in outer right.
12-pane glazing pattern to sash and case windows. Red
pantiles. Harled mutual gable and ridge stacks.

Statement of Interest

The cottages are the last surviving examples of the

single storey rows which formerly lined the village

street. Their survival is explained by the many years in

which they had been in single ownership, the

Handsides, for example, in the 19th century.
